Loading...
This property is 2 minutes walk from the beach. Featuring free WiFi, Bay View Resort offers accommodations in Phi Phi Don, just 33.8 km from Ao Nang Beach. The resort has a year-round outdoor pool and views of the mountains, and guests can enjoy a meal at the restaurant.
Some accommodations include a sitting area to relax in after a busy day. A flat-screen TV with satellite channels is provided.
Room Type : Superior Villa, Superior Villa Garden Wing, Deluxe Villa and Grand Deluxe Villa.
Facilities : Free WiFi, Room Service, Tour Desk, Beachfront, Swimming Pool, Non-smoking Rooms and Bar.